**Building Access: Badge Migration — Veltrian Systems**

We are moving from the old Greyfort readers to the new Opaline system over the next two weeks. Old badges stop working floor by floor; new badges are issued at the facilities desk on level 1. During the changeover, some doors run in keypad-only mode. Assistants escorting visitors should use the interim access code below until their new badge arrives.

turnstile pass: bdg-YEOZLM-79341408

Finance Review Summary — Verance Line Launch

This summary covers the financial plan for the Verance product launch scheduled for Q2. Projected first-year revenue is modest, with breakeven expected in month fourteen. Launch marketing spend is front-loaded into the first two quarters. Sales leads should plan pipeline targets against the conservative scenario until early order data arrives from the Holloway region pilot. The confidential planning note follows below.

internal memo for tagef-hadup: Gross margin on Ulaath came in at 15 percent against a plan of 5 percent. Only 7 of the 120 pilot accounts renewed Ulaath, so a churn review is set for October 15.

Step 4 — Vendoring the Quillhart font pack. Yes, we vendor fonts now; the CDN flakiness from the Marrowline launch burned us once too often. Copy the licensed WOFF2 files into `assets/vendor/fonts`, regenerate the checksum manifest with `tidewell fonts lock`, and make sure the license file rides along. Reviewers: reject any PR that adds fonts without the manifest entry. Before merging, sign the vendored bundle manifest using the key below.

signing key of bajop-hahag = bky13_yLSJStjSXhzxg

The waveform preview in Clipforge renders from a downsampled peak file rather than the raw audio, generated at upload time by the Brindle worker pool. This keeps scrubbing responsive even on hour-long sessions, at the cost of a few seconds of preprocessing. For the release, we froze the downsampling parameters after testing against Orla's podcast corpus — changing them invalidates every cached peak file. The shipped constants are these.

limits module of fafog-tawef:
CAPS = {
    "belath": 369,
    "queneth": 818,
    "ralwyn": 169,
    "goriel": 1004,
    "novvan": 808,
}